Hyaluronic Acid (HA) Fillers
The most commonly used fillers in Liquid Rhinoplasty in Riyadh are hyaluronic acid-based fillers. These are widely preferred because they are safe, reversible, and provide natural-looking results.
Hyaluronic acid is a substance naturally found in the body, which makes it highly compatible with facial tissues. It is used to smooth nasal bumps, enhance the bridge, and improve symmetry. One of its biggest advantages is that it can be dissolved if adjustments are needed.

Calcium Hydroxylapatite (CaHA) Fillers
Another type of filler sometimes used in Liquid Rhinoplasty in Riyadh is calcium hydroxylapatite. This filler is thicker and provides more structure, making it suitable for patients who need stronger support in certain nasal areas.
It helps improve contour definition and can last longer compared to some hyaluronic acid fillers. However, it is not reversible, so careful planning is required before use.

Poly-L-Lactic Acid Fillers
Poly-L-lactic acid fillers are less commonly used but may be considered in specific cases of Liquid Rhinoplasty in Riyadh. Unlike other fillers, they work by stimulating collagen production over time rather than providing immediate volume alone.
This gradual improvement leads to a more natural enhancement effect. However, results take longer to appear compared to hyaluronic acid fillers.
